Small Town Fun: 2017 Acme Fall Festival

The charms of small town living is alive and well in Acme! Just east of Traverse City, Acme's Fall Festival is a real treat for the whole family. 

We love all of the area festivals and celebrations that run throughout the year. It's these activities that bring the community together and honor the seasonal traditions that have marked Northern Michigan living for decades. Harvest time is a special chance to enjoy the foods, the fall colors, and the family fun that marks the season in our area. 

The 2017 Acme Fall Festival offers all this and more, and it's right in our back yard! The festival takes place on Saturday, September 30 at Flintfields on Bates Road, near Williamsburg. The kids will have plenty to do, including a visit from the fire department, pumpkin decorating, pony rides, and the ever-popular bounce house! 

Adults can peruse the arts and crafts tent, the all-local farmer's market, as well as the silent auction and pie baking contest! It's a wonderful day to whip up your family's secret recipe and put it to the test, or at the very least sample the best offerings from your friends and neighbors.
